  4. Noun

    feast

    Etymology

    Middle English: from Old French feste (noun), fester (verb), from Latin festa, neuter plural of festus‘joyous’. Compare with fête and fiesta

    Definitions

    1. a ceremonial dinner party for many people
  5. 2. something experienced with great delight

    Examples

    • « a feast for the eyes »
  6. 3. a meal that is well prepared and greatly enjoyed

    Examples

    • « a banquet for the graduating seniors »
    • « the Thanksgiving feast »
    • « they put out quite a spread »
  7. 4. an elaborate party (often outdoors)
